Laptops endure considerable wear and tear. One of the common issues is missing or faulty key. This guide will provide step by step instructions to demonstrate how to replace a keyboard key.

Use a plastic opening tool or spudger and gently insert it in between the crevice of the key.
-
Begin carefully prying the key from each side until it is easily removed by hand.
-
-
-
-
Once the key is completely removed, you can insert the new key by laying it on top of the empty key and pressing down until you hear it "click" in place.
